Pallets Catch Fire Endangering Structure
Email Print PDF RSS
By Firefighter Adam Woolridge
July 5, 2010
 
Engine 1 and Brush 1 responded to a reported brush fire in the area directly behind Frog Level Fire Dept. Upon arriving on scene, first responders discovered that the fire was stacks of pallets at a local lumber processing plant. Multiple stacks burned and began to spread to the nearby structure. The fire was quickly contained to the pallet staging area and firefighters prevented any further loss.

Units: Engine 1, Brush 1, Engine 2, Tanker 4, Engine 5, Tanker 5, Brush 5. Medic 5, Medic 1
Mutual Aid: Hanover Engine 4 and Battalion 3
